If all is going well, you can move on to some progressive steps … WebbA surgery called, "Medial Luxating Patella Repair", can be performed. There are three steps to the surgery: The point where the patella ligament is attached is moved and surgically fixed to its proper location. The groove where the patella sits is deepened so the patella will stay in place. The capsule around the knee joint is tightened.

Webb31 maj 2024 · In most dogs affected by patellar luxation, the soft tissues on either side of the patella are either too tight or too loose. Reconstructions are usually performed to release tight tissues and tighten loose tissues. Soft tissue procedures include medial desmotomy, lateral imbrication, antirotational sutures, and release of medial musculature.
